It was stipulated that the merchandise in question consisting of fancy woven luncheon table goods, fringed, linen and wool, wool chief value, is the same as the articles the subject of Akawo v. United States (6 Cust. Ct. 370, C. D. 498). In accordance therewith they were held dutiable at 90 percent under paragraph 1529 as claimed. The protests were overruled in all other respects.
